read your way to a younger you

Reading rewires parts of your brain. Maryanne Wolf explains in her book,Proust and the Squid: The Story and Science of the Reading Brain:
Human beings invented reading only a few thousand years ago. And with this invention, we rearranged the very organization of our brain, which in turn expanded the ways we were able to think, which altered the intellectual evolution of our species. . . . Our ancestors’ invention could come about only because of the human brain’s extraordinary ability to make new connections among its existing structures, a process made possible by the brain’s ability to be reshaped by experience.



The benefits of reading really go beyond just changing how the brain functions. Regularly picking up a book and reading helps you to actually exercise your brain, as your imagination sends out pulses while you create the stories within your own mind. A fit mind helps you to maintain your memories for much longer, especially as we age. In fact the older you get, the more it is recommended that you read in order to keep your mind "in shape".

Reading also allows you to unwind and de-stress. It helps you to take your mind away from anything that may be troubling you, allowing you to release your worries. This process alone can have a calming effect on your entire body. Being in a constantly stressed state can cause your body to be more tired, sickly, and age faster, but by taking time out to read your are breaking this cycle, which in the long run can have a positive impact on your overall health, the running of your body, and even having a more youthful appearance.
